Why We Like THeFacet 45 Outdry Hiking Shoe

When we hit the trails, even with full preparation, it's hard to know what's in store for us. Luckily long through-hikes, quick trail runs, or casual after-work hikes are all on the docket with the Facet 45 Outdry Hiking Shoe from Columbia. These kicks provide versatility in any weather thanks to the Outdry laminate that wicks moisture off your feet while sealing out water from dewy grass, trailside puddles, and even a shallow stream crossing.


Details

  • Lightweight waterproof hiker ready for all your outdoor adventures
  • Ballistic textile upper with welded reinforcements offers durability
  • Outdry membrane wicks moisture while sealing out water
  • Integrated lacing, straps, and heel stabilizer combine for support
  • Max cushioning in the midsole provides rebound for longer missions
  • Knit collar locks to your ankle to keep debris out of your socks
  • Omni-Grip outsole grips trails in any dusty to muddy conditions

Great waterproof pull on!

[This review was collected as part of a promotion.] I love these shoes! After wearing many many solid, ridged boots I wanted to try a more contemporary and comfortable style for leisure activities. These have been perfect! They are a little tight but it’s because the sturdy fabric doesn’t have much give, so the first few times putting them on they were pretty stiff. But either way they are very comfortable and fit your foot like a tight glove. The large sole and ample tread have you feeling planted with every step. The outdry technology does a great job keeping the weather out, so you don’t need to dodge puddles. These have been great for trail running. Exceeded my expectations with these ones!!

Quality Issues

[This review was collected as part of a promotion.] I have a narrow foot so while these require some effort to put on it’s not bad. I was pleasantly surprised by the fit and comfort as I didn’t know how the laceless system would work. I haven’t worn these very much so was surprised to see the stitching begin come apart. Plus I have no idea how a hole would form already in the elastic fabric around the ankle. It is for the premature deterioration that I didn’t score these higher as the price is relatively high for a shoe.
